Some of the changes are: * update translations * firewall-config: Add ipv6-icmp to the protocol dropdown box (#348, bsc#1099698) * core: logger: Remove world-readable bit from logfile (#349, bsc#1098986) * IPv6 rpfilter: explicitly allow neighbor solicitation * nftables backend (default) * Added loads of new services * firewall-cmd: add --check-config option * firewall-offline-cmd: add --check-config option * firewallctl: completely remove all code and references * dbus: expose FirewallBackend * dbus: fix erroneous fallback for AutomaticHelpers - Remove patches which have made it upstream * firewalld-add-additional-services.patch - spec-cleaner fixes ==== fuse ==== Version update (2.9.7 -> 2.9.8) Subpackages: libfuse2 - fuse 2.9.8 * SECURITY UPDATE: In previous versions of libfuse it was possible to for unprivileged users to specify the allow_other option even when this was forbidden in /etc/fuse.conf. The vulnerability is present only on systems where SELinux is active (including in permissive mode). * libfuse no longer segfaults when fuse_interrupted() is called outside the event loop. * The fusermount binary has been hardened in several ways to reduce potential attack surface. Most importantly, mountpoints and mount options must now match a hard-coded whitelist. It is expected that this whitelist covers all regular use-cases. - cleanup with spec-cleaner - update wiki urls to new location ==== gamin ==== - Add baselibs.conf to the file source list. - Replace deprecated macro py_sitedir with python_sitearch. ==== yast2-network ==== Version update (4.1.4 -> 4.1.5) - Fixes to the networking AY schema (bsc#1103712) - Permitted the use of 'listentry' element in list entries. - 4.1.5
